Exeter is Devon's 'County Town', and was the most south-westerly Roman fortified settlement in Britain. Nice town for shopping. Recommend catching the park & ride bus as you enter.
409 locals recommend
Exeter

Seaton Tramway operates narrow gauge heritage trams between Seaton, Colyford and Colyton in East Devon’s glorious Axe Valley, travelling alongside the River Axe through two nature reserves
74 locals recommend
Seaton Tramway

Pleasant harbour town. Has been nicely updated in recent years. Both Harbour Lights and Broadchurch were filmed here. Bridport very closeby which has a market day on Wednesdays and Saturdays.
47 locals recommend
West Bay Beach Dorset
